What Happens in the Two Seconds After You Tap Your Card
A tap at a coffee shop triggers a message relay across half a dozen companies, a risk decision, and a promise of money that will not actually move for a day or two. The plumbing is invisible and it is the whole industry.
The Invisible Relay
You tap. The terminal beeps approval before you pocket the phone. Under those two seconds runs a message relay across at least five parties, and learning it is the single highest leverage piece of knowledge in payments, because every company in the industry, and most of the fintech this site covers, occupies a named seat on this pipeline. The seats, the merchant, the acquirer, the merchant\'s payment processor and bank, the network, Visa or Mastercard, the switchboard in the middle, and the issuer, the bank that gave you the card and holds your credit line. Two seconds, one loop, three distinct processes wearing one beep.
Process One: Authorization
The tap sends an encrypted message, card credentials, amount, merchant identity, from terminal to acquirer to network to your issuer. The issuer performs the actual decision in a few hundred milliseconds, does the account exist, is the credit available, and, the interesting part, does the transaction fit you, the fraud models this site\'s AI in banking article describes score the purchase against your behavioral history, a coffee in your home city sails through, the same card simultaneously buying electronics abroad does not. The verdict races back down the chain to the terminal. Note carefully what happened, nothing moved. Authorization is a promise, the issuer guaranteeing the merchant will be paid, a hold placed against your credit line. The dollars have not gone anywhere.
The two second beep is a message, not a payment. Money in the card system moves later, in batches, between banks. What moves in real time is trust, manufactured by an issuer willing to guarantee a stranger\'s coffee because its models know you better than the barista does.
Processes Two and Three: Clearing and Settlement
That night the merchant batches the day\'s authorizations and ships them up the chain. Clearing is the reconciliation, the network sorts millions of transactions, computes who owes whom, and applies the fee arithmetic, the interchange to the issuer that our card economics article dissects, the network\'s own assessment, the acquirer\'s markup. Settlement is the actual money, net positions wired between banks, typically the next business day, with the merchant receiving the purchase amount minus 2 to 3 percent of total fees a day or two after the tap. This lag architecture explains real phenomena, why refunds take days when the charge was instant, the promise reversed instantly but the money must travel back through the batch machinery, why pending charges hover before posting, and why the GameStop clearing crisis this site\'s Looking Back series covers happened, settlement lag means someone must guarantee unsettled trades, and guarantees demand collateral exactly when volatility peaks.
Why the Plumbing Is the Industry
Map the seats to the companies and modern fintech organizes itself. Stripe, whose scale this site profiles separately, made the acquirer seat programmable, one API where legacy processors demanded contracts and hardware. Square put the acquirer in a coffee cart\'s pocket. The neobanks and BNPL providers covered in adjacent articles live on the issuer side, earning interchange or displacing it. The networks in the middle remain the widest moat in commerce, a two sided market of billions of cards and a hundred million merchant endpoints that no entrant has cracked in fifty years, which is why the disruption attempts go around, account to account payments riding open banking rails, real time systems like FedNow and Brazil\'s Pix where money itself moves in seconds, and the stablecoin rails whose regulatory arrival this site tracks. Each alternative attacks the same target, the lag and the toll, and the incumbency defense is the same too, the card loop\'s fraud protection, dispute rights, and universality are genuinely hard to replicate.
The Bottom Line
Every card payment is three processes, authorization moving a promise in two seconds, clearing computing the obligations overnight, settlement moving actual money a day behind, executed across merchant, acquirer, network, and issuer, with fees distributed along the way. Learn the loop and the industry decodes itself, every fintech is a seat on the pipeline, every payments war is an attack on the toll or the lag, and every beep at a register is the sound of a bank deciding, in milliseconds, that you are still you.
